Company Overview
The AI Institute, founded by Marc Raibert of Boston Dynamics, is a research-driven organization that merges the strengths of university and corporate labs to pioneer advancements in robotics and artificial intelligence. With a focus on cognitive AI, athletic AI, organic hardware design, and robot ethics, the Institute is committed to creating intelligent machines that enhance human safety, productivity, and quality of life. The company's culture promotes technical fearlessness, fundamental thinking, cooperative teamwork, and respect, offering an enriching environment for top-tier talent in robotics, machine learning, and engineering.

Requirements
- BS in Electrical Engineering, a related field, or equivalent experience
- Strong electrical prototyping expertise from high-level concepts and breadboard evaluation to layout, routing, fabrication and integration
- Mastery of robust electrical assembly techniques from fine SMD reworks to clean cable harnesses
- Experience with wireless communications hardware and protocols
- Experience working with real time operating systems and relevant communication/control protocols
- Scripting experience for basic embedded programming and data analysis
- Excited to teach others and grow outside of their technical discipline
